| Tom DiNardo - The Wine Zealot

 | | Tom DiNardo has worked in the wine industry in both California and Washington. With a reverence for the grape, Tom continues his passionate pursuit today as a wine consultant and educator who teaches others about oenology and wine collecting. Mr. DiNardo is a sommelier diplomate with the International Sommelier Guild and a member of the Society of Wine Educators. He is a freelance writer for Wine Enthusiast, Decanter, Santé and Wine Adventure Magazines, and is a regular contributor to Wine Squire.com and WineandSpiritsJobs.com. Tom is a featured auctioneer for Chicago based ERI wine auction gallery, and has sold some of the finest and rarest wines from around the world. Mr. DiNardo is also a certified master appraiser. Through these unique experiences, Tom has gained invaluable knowledge about the wine industry.
Prior to his wine immersion experience, Tom DiNardo founded DiNardo & Lord Auctioneers in 1993. A true entrepreneur and veteran charity auctioneer, Mr. DiNardo now had a unique opportunity to marry both his passion for wine and fund-raising auctions together in pioneering what is today one of the most exciting and newly emerging trends: charity wine auctions. Since its founding, DiNardo & Lord Auctioneers has achieved an outstanding reputation for fund-raising, record setting auction revenues (5 world records), and client satisfaction. Tom has been a featured auctioneer on TLC's "Wrecks to Riches" television program. DiNardo & Lord Auctioneers is ranked as one of the “Top 4 fundraising auction firms" in the nation, and Tom DiNardo has been referred to as "one of the nation’s preeminent charity wine auctioneers.” Tom welcomes the opportunity to serve your organization. | epicurean
| | Susan Sturman is the former Assistant Director of the Ecole Ritz-Escoffier at the Hotel Ritz, in Paris, France. She has been a cheese educator for 15 years, and currently teaches custom designed cooking classes for small groups or individuals in their own homes. She teaches cheese classes at Murray's and Agata & Valentina in NYC. She is a member of the Steering Committee for the American Cheese Society's Maitre Fromager development program, and is former director of marketing and development for the NYS Artisan & Farmstead Cheese Maker's Guild.

| Tracy Ellen Kamens, Ed.D., CSW
| | Tracy is Chief Education Officer and Co-founder of Grand Cru Classes. When not tasting or teaching about wine, Tracy is an administrator at New York University, with nearly fifteen years of experience in higher education. She earned her Doctor of Education degree from the University of Pennsylvania in 2004 and also received a degree from Cornell University. Tracy completed both the Intermediate and Advanced Certificate courses through the Wine & Spirits Education Trust in 2005 and is currently enrolled in their Diploma of Wine & Spirits program. In addition, she holds the Certified Specialist of Wine credential from the Society of Wine Educators and is a member of the American Wine Society.
